AceShowbiz - Kanye West has faced huge repercussions for his recent antics, but he's still unmoved by the critics. In a new interview, the "Jesus Is King" artist claimed that no one can control him while dropping names such as Shaquille O'Neal, Charles Barkley, Jay-Z, Beyonce Knowles and LeBron James.

"I can say whatever I want and not go to jail" Ye said in a video obtained by The Shade Room on Friday, November 11. The rapper went on to note that he can't be controlled by the entities that have power over some other celebs. "They can't control me, you get what I'm saying?"

"They can control Shaq…they can control Charles Barkley…they can control LeBron James..they can control Jay-z and Beyonce-but they can't control me. You see it ain't no name I won't name. It's up!" he continued.

The 45-year-old Yeezy designer later mentioned Minister Louis Farrakhan, the leader of the Nation of Islam, after he weighed in on the anti-Semitic controversy surrounding Ye and Kyrie Irving. "And Minister Farrakhan, I love you but the way you read that, I took that as a slight […]- I don't take no disrespect from nobody[…] I don't care who you are. God is the only person I serve," Ye said.

At one point, the Chicago star also brought up his late mom Donda, saying that she was "sacrificed." He divulged, "My momma ain't here, my momma was sacrificed. You can't send none of ya'll Meek Mills, y'all Puffys, y'all Lil Boosies…none of these name. None of these people that have to listen to y'all […] I never killed nobody. I'm the p***y that never killed nobody. But that means I can say whatever I want."

During the interview, Ye also insinuated that Michael Jordan's father, the son of Bill Cosby and Dr. Dre's son were all sacrificed.
